Output 24636ca32fc8e392a25cb771e8c1a35380bdb1aa1b9feba8d83ff672c3242140:1

value
2963000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e8001964c6793e501fce279087297afe155b85 OP_EQUAL
address
ABwJWvGEXgqvbA25XfKZUhP8qytmrYHDZc
transaction
24636ca32fc8e392a25cb771e8c1a35380bdb1aa1b9feba8d83ff672c3242140